Up for bid is this very nice 1979 Pontiac Trans Am. This vehicle has recently had a frame off restoration. The engine and transmission are numbers matching with only 67356 original miles. During the frame off restoration, the body was removed from the frame and sand blasted and painted. the under-carriage was detailed with new body bushings, shocks, brake lines, and brakes replaced. The transmission was rebuilt and a b&m shift kit installed. The underside of this car is in very nice shape as well as the engine bay. The engine was removed and repainted, all seals and gaskets were replaced and a very mild cam was installed. Also, new timing chain and gears were installed along with new water pump, fuel pump, and a high volume oil pump. True dual exhaust with headers and flow master exhaust was professionally installed, the car sounds awesome!! The car really is in very nice shape. The interior looks very nice and original. The carpet has been replaced, the package tray and headliner are also new. The dash looks great. The paint is new and shines up very, very nice with only minor imperfections. All new weather stripping has been installed and even the key hole washers were replaced. This car is simply stunning as the pictures show. The car runs very well and shifts as it should. The engine is pretty much stock except for what I mentioned above, so if your looking for 300+ horse power, this is NOT the car for you. I wanted to keep it original, so the horse power is pretty much what the factory quotes. This car has recently won runner up twice and received first place once in its first three car shows, runner up in the 70's muscle car class and first in muscle car original. Wanted: 1967 Pontiac GTO for a special Father's Day
Thu, 07 Jun 2012Jim Sharp of Elkhorn, Wisconsin needs a red 1967 Pontiac GTO to make his dad's Father's Day, possibly his last one, something extra special.
Back in the '60s, Jim's dad, Ken, drove a cherry red 1967 GTO to California for a job. He met a girl, got married and decided his wife's 1965 Ford Mustang was more fuel efficient than the Goat and the GTO was sold. As the story almost always goes, Ken has had seller's regret ever since.
Jim always meant to find a 1967 GTO and, with his dad's help, restore it. But life got in the way, time slipped by and Ken was recently diagnosed with esophageal cancer and given about three months to live.

GM recalling 778,000 Cobalts and G5s, six deaths reported
Thu, 13 Feb 2014General Motors has announced that it will be recalling 778,562 compact cars after six people were killed in accidents, partially due to the airbags' failure to deploy. An issue with the ignition switch is causing the airbag issues, as well as causing the engine and other components to shut off without warning. The recall covers the 2005 to 2007 model year Chevrolet Cobalt and 2007 Pontiac G5. (Note that the Cobalt pictured above is a 2009 model.)
According to a report from Automotive News, a number of factors can cause the ignition to switch out of the run position, including weights on the key ring, rough or bumpy roads or other "jarring" events. Any of these situations could lead to some vehicle components not functioning properly.
There have been five fatal front-impact crashes that took the lives of six people, although as a GM spokesman noted, all five of the crashes happened off road and at high speed. In each of these cases, though, the lack of airbags wasn't the only lethal factor - alcohol and failure to wear a seat belt also played a role. Outside of the fatal accidents, there have been 17 other crashes where airbags didn't deploy. It's unclear if any of these crashes were caused by the engine shutting off.
